Glenthorne make a point

Division One leaders Brady A dropped their first points of the season as they were held to a 1-1 draw by Glenthorne A with Max Radford scoring for Brady and Marc Radzan netting for Glenthorne.

Neither North London Raiders nor South Mancunians were able to find the net in their encounter, mainly due to the brilliance of both 'keepers.

In Division Two, leaders London Lions beat Hendon Harriers 5-1 with goals from David Price, Barry Silkman and a Marc Morris treble. Ashley Marks scored Harriers' consolation.

Glenthorne B thrashed Ashlodge 5-0 with goals from Paul van Gelder (2), Sid Shaw, Adam Lennard and Peter Sollosi.

Marshside beat Temple Fortune 4-0 with a hat-trick from guest Grant Morgan, plus a goal from Ed Saleh..

EDRS stunned Brady B with an 8-2 demolition inspired by a double hat-trick from Martin Seifert.
